What we are looking for
Role: Splunk Architect
Experience Range: 10 to 20 Years
Location: Chennai /Pune/Hyderabad
Must Have:
1. 10+ year of IT with 5+ years of hands-on experience in Splunk Observability Cloud.
2. Create and maintain custom Splunk searches, alerts and saved reports to facilitate proactive monitoring and issue resolution.
3. Define best practices for Splunk deployment, configuration, and administration to help Application Support Team to reduce major incidents, improve MTTR and enhance application monitoring.
4. Monitor system performance and ensure optimal resource utilization.
5. Collaborate with cross-functional team to gather requirement and give them Splunk Observability Cloud solutions.
6. Fair understanding of cloud services, database and operating systems.
7. Experience in integrating tools like ServiceNow, Jenkins, AWS etc. with Splunk Observability Cloud.
8. Provide architectural consulting and mentoring to internal teams.
9. Coordinate with IT team for seamless integration of Splunk with existing infrastructure/applications.
10. . Implement advanced search and reporting capabilities using SPL (Search Processing Language).
11. Experience in Infra instrumentation into Splunk Observability Cloud.
